1.1 Tourism planning

Planning is about setting and meeting objectives. It is concerned with anticipating and regulating change in a system to promote orderly development so as to increase the social, economic and environmental benefits of the development process [1]. To do this, planning becomes an ordered sequence of operations, designed to lead to the achievement of either a single goal or to a balance between several goals. 1.3 Materials of an aquarium

Most aquaria consist of glass panes bonded together by 100% silicone sealant, with plastic frames attached to the upper and lower edges for decoration. The glass aquarium is standard for sizes up to about 1,000 litres and more [8]. An aquarium can range from a small glass bowl containing less than 1 litre of water to immense public aquaria that house entire ecosystems such as kelp forests [7]. The typical hobbyist aquarium includes a filtration system, an artificial lighting system, and a heater or chillers depending on the aquarium's inhabitants. Many

1.5 Current examples

Here, we will show two examples of aquarium around the world to familiarise ourselves with the idea of an aquarium in Kurdistan Region. The Turkuazoo aquarium was opened in 2009. Turkuazoo is Turkey’s first giant aquarium featuring a rainforest, flooded forest and tropical seas zones. The aquarium is located inside the Forum Istanbul Shopping Mall and contains an 80 meter long underwater tunnel (as shown in Figure 1). Turkuazoo holds about 10,000 sea creatures including tiger sharks, giant stingrays and piranhas in 29 different exhibits where the largest holds 5 million litres (1.32 million gallons) of water [3].

Figure 1: The main underwater tunnel in Turkuazoo Aquarium.

The Dubai Mall (Figure 2), one the world’s largest shopping malls in the world, is part of the 20-billion-dollar Burj Dubai complex in Dubai. The centrepiece of the mall is the gigantic aquarium tank, with the capacity to hold 10 million litres (2.64 million gallons) of water. The aquarium has more than 33,000 living animals including over 400 sharks and rays combined. It officially earned the Guinness World Record for the world’s “Largest Acrylic Panel” [3].
